Being “TEXT OF PRESS CONFERENCE BY THE KADUNA STATE GOVERNMENT ON BASELESS ALLEGATIONS BY ADC/SDP COALITION 14 August 2025“.
Our attention have been drawn to a laughable statement jointly issued by the so-called African Democratic Congress (ADC) and its equally confused bedfellow, the Social Democratic Party (SDP), alleging that our government is plotting to sabotage Saturday’s bye-elections in Chikun/Kajuru Federal Constituency, and State Constituencies in Zaria and Sabon-Gari.
1. Ordinarily, we would have ignored this desperate charade, but for the need to set the record straight and expose these false prophets of democracy. Their poorly-attended campaign events in recent weeks have already shown them the handwriting on the wall — that the good people of Kaduna State have decisively rejected them. Now, in the face of imminent defeat, they have resorted to concocted tales of “vote-buying” and “thug recruitment” to pre-emptively discredit an election they know they cannot win.
2. Let it be clear: Kaduna State Government has no hand whatsoever in the conduct of elections. That responsibility belongs exclusively to the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C), which is fully capable of defending its processes and integrity without unsolicited “sympathy” from confused political actors looking for relevance Their attempt to drag the name of our government into their self-inflicted political misery is as mischievous as it is defamatory.
3. We are, however, taking this matter seriously. The Kaduna State Government has instructed its legal team to carefully study the litany of baseless accusations levelled against us in the so-called “intelligence” statement, and to advise on the most appropriate legal action to ensure that the purveyors of falsehood are held accountable. We will not sit idly by while political opportunists smear the name of our administration and malign innocent officials with wild, unsubstantiated claims. Great Journalists of Kaduna will recall how the former governor sent thugs to the Secretariat of the NUJ some years ago, leading to injury to many of our colleagues. That is the way they think and act. We are a responsible government. We can not attack the people we have a mandate to lead.
4. As we speak, His Excellency, Governor Uba Sani, is performing the groundbreaking of the construction of Romi – Karatudu Township Roads in Chikun LGA. Communities, the so-called leader and former governor, had abandoned, demolished, and ignored in his 8 years of reign.
5. Gov Uba Sani’s inclusive leadership has continued to unite and develop our state to an enviable position, and sadly, that unsettles the coalition.
6. Finally, we urge the people of Kaduna State to turn out en masse on Saturday to cast their votes peacefully, and disregard the rantings of political jobbers whose only campaign strategy is to cry wolf when there is none. Democracy in Kaduna is alive and thriving — and no amount of theatre from El-Rufai’s political leftovers in ADC will change that. We are confident that if good governance is marked by inclusivity, peaceful coexistence, and developmental projects, APC, under the leadership of Gov Uba Sani, will continue to win elections in the state

Earlier in the day, the Coalition of ADC and SDP in the State had in a joint statement accused the ruling party, APC in a joint statement, of plotting to rig the August 16 by-election through bribery, and mass recruitment of thugs .
Joint Coalition Statement by the African Democratic Congress (ADC), and the Social Democratic Party (SDP) Kaduna State Chapter, on the bye-elections in Chikun/Kajuru Federal Constituency and State Constituencies in Sabon-Gari and Zaria
The African Democratic Congress has observed certain actions that sadly confirm that the APC government of Kaduna State is unelectable and therefore not interested in free and fair elections. As our Coalition prepares for the 16 August 2025 bye-elections, it has become apparent that the APC government’s plan is to sabotage the bye-elections, distort the electoral process and steal the elections that they have no chance of wining in a free and fair contest.
In Kaduna State, the ADC/SDP Coalition has gathered the following:
1. To execute their plot and ensure all the APC candidates are returned as winners, the APC government of Kaduna State has recruited about 4,000 thugs from within and outside the state to intimidate and harass citizens and officials of opposition parties at all polling units and at the Ward, State Constituency and Federal Constituency Collation Centres.
2. The Kaduna state government is engaged in efforts to compromise INEC officials. The inducements being used include allocations of plots of land to senior INEC officials, electoral officers and technical support staff. In furtherance of their election sabotage cause, we have details of the Kaduna State Government officials that have had secret meetings with high-level election personnel and other technical staff deployed from INEC Headquarters.
3. The Kaduna State Government compelled the 23 local governments to contribute N30 million each to its election sabotage fund for the bye-elections in the bye-elections in Chikun/Kajuru/ federal constituency and state constituencies in Zaria and Sabon Gari. Further financial support from Abuja of about N4.8 billion has been provided to facilitate the sabotage of the elections through vote-buying, compromise of electoral officials, and corruption of security agents to encourage breakdown of law and order. A disgraced former senator, notorious for being an architect of electoral violence in the past, has been given responsibility for utilizing the election sabotage funds.
These assaults on election integrity and the fundamental rights of citizens to choose their legislators are being coordinated at the highest levels of the state government, with a serving Commissioner in charge of local government matters, leading the officials deployed for dishonorable operation. The ADC is also aware that the senior officials of Kudan, Soba and Zaria local government councils are recruiting thugs to attack opposition events, and disrupt our campaign plans.
As a law abiding coalition, we are hereby notifying INEC and the security agencies of the unlawful and undemocratic actions, as well as the nefarious plans of the APC government of Kaduna State, and urging that it should be brought to order to avoid unpredictable reactions of our supporters and the general populace.
In making these privileged intelligence public, which we are confident the internal security agencies, the police and INEC may be fully aware of, we are calling on:
• INEC to guarantee the neutrality of its officials and its commitment to respect the will of the voters. Such a statement of commitment to election integrity must include the recusal of compromised personnel from the election process, their immediate recall and replacement with fresh electoral and technical support staff immediately.
• Security agencies not to allow themselves to be complicit in violating the right of citizens to choose their leaders as intended by those who have recruited thugs to disrupt the election through violence. They should do their duty to safeguard the coalition’s right to campaign within INEC’s regulations today, and the safety and security of eligible citizens who wish to vote on Election Day, tomorrow, by the grace of God.
• The Commissioner of Local Government and other officials of the state government that have recruited thugs and other criminals to disrupt the bye-elections must not only be immediately cautioned and investigated, but prosecuted to the full extent of the law. Such miscreants in power must never be allowed to disturb the fragile peace in Kaduna and Zaria metropolis by unleashing terror in any Polling Unit and Collation Centre. The security agencies must be reminded that they must always ensure the arrest and prosecution of any other persons, even if they are members of our Coalition, that engage in violent disruption of the election or intimidation of voters, along with the sponsors of such unlawful actions.
